Default Brake light in 2000 GS-R

Yeah.. my brake light keeps coming on when my emergency brake isn't on. The first time I noticed it, I was making a hard turn. However, I also just noticed it when I was driving on the interstate. I kept playing with the handle, but the light stayed on - it went off after a couple minutes.

Something else I noticed - may be related, may not be. Coming home today, I noticed a left-to-right motion... could've been wind, and I'm just paranoid.

Anyone?

edit: the brake light in gauge cluster.. .not the brake lights in the back of the car... sorry

HERE I COME TO SAVE THE DAY! (or so I think) I had the exact same problem Jeff, Check your Brake resevoir and make sure its filled to the line that says full. If the fluid level is even half way the light will come on intermittently. After I did that it never came back. Give it a whirl
